Keyturner rotation utility fails CI when the vault stub starts after the rotation smoke test. Fixed by adding a readiness poll with a ten-second cap. If the job flakes again, check the stub's port binding first, not the rotation logic. The green run confirming the fix is referenced below.

session token of kahag-bawip = htk6_729d08

## Deploying the consent banner

The Fernglow consent banner ships behind a flag, so rollout is mostly a config exercise. Deploy the `banner-svc` build first, then flip regions one at a time — Veldt staging, then production. If the banner flickers or double-renders, someone probably skipped the cache purge step. The service reads its rollout settings at boot, and the current values are listed below.

deployment values, yageg-hahig:
WENAEL_HOST=wenael.tolvaqlabs.internal
WENAEL_PORT=4000

**Q: The lifts are down this weekend — how do people get upstairs?**

Short version: Greywick Mechanical has both lifts at Fenholm Plaza out of service Saturday and Sunday for cable work. Staff should use stairwell B; it's open floor-to-floor all weekend. Anyone needing step-free access can use the service lift by the post room, but it's badge-restricted. Hand them the temporary code below and log it in the desk book.

turnstile pass: bdg-YEOZLM-79341408

## Trophy Transport — Glimmerline Awards Night

The engraved trophies from Bastian Plaques must be collected no later than 15:00 on the day before the ceremony at the Velmont Hall. Check each nameplate against the winners list and pad every trophy individually before sealing the crate. The courier hand-over instruction for this shipment is as follows.

drop instructions, hahip-badug: the quenox ralath courier leaves the kaseth fraiel rusiel tameth belys istdor ralion giliel ledger at gate 7830 under passcode 165413